Is Maria Menounos Pregnant?
Maria Menounos and her husband Keven Undergaro revealed their pregnancy via surrogate.
Therefore, she is not pregnant however, she is expected to have their first child in the summer. They have both been transparent about their struggles with infertility and their decision to utilize surrogacy to start a family.
Menounos and the couple, Keven Undergaro and their kids were trying to start an extended family more than a decade back. They also went through several medical treatments in order to get pregnant.Maria Menounos and spouse Keven Undergaro have been expecting their very first baby through surrogacy.
Menounos admitted her struggles with infertility on Snapchat following her IVF treatment did not work.
The couple experimented with a variety different methods to increase the chances of conceiving using medical interventions and even more unconventional techniques like hanging Menounos upside down.
The actress revealed that she and her husband originally intended to travel to Greece in the summer months. But, their plans were changed due to the fact that they are expecting a baby through a surrogate.

Maria Menounos Health Issue And Brain Tumor
In an interview in the People magazine interview published on Wednesday Maria Menounos revealed she had defeated pancreatic cancer after an earlier diagnosis.
Menounos is currently expecting her first child through surrogate. She has urged women to take control of their health and to not let fear deter the need to seek medical attention.
She highlighted the importance of a prompt diagnosis and urged people to know the available resources to detect health issues early.Maria Menounos provides details on her first pancreatic cancer-related symptoms.
Menounos expressed her happiness for being able to beat cancer and remain healthy as she was able to catch it early. She hopes to encourage others to treat their own health seriously as she did.
Menounos is a woman who has dealt with numerous health issues over the years, including an invasive brain tumour that she removed in the last five years as well as being diagnosed with Type 1. Diabetes.
She was able to persevere despite the challenges and regained her health. In October 2022 she declared that she felt her overall health was in good shape as was the brain tumor she had and her diabetes.
Maria Menounos suffered abdominal pain and diarrhea a month after feeling normal in October last year.
Following an CT scan and a test, doctors discovered nothing that was alarming. Yet, Menounos still experienced pain.
After a while, she realized that the tumor was a cancerous stage 2 neuroendocrine tumor of the pancreas.
Menounos declared her recovery from pancreatic cancer was “extremely painful.”
She also stated that she didn’t require any more treatment, however she is scheduled to undergo annually for scans to check her health over the next five years.
